Job Description
An alternative provision in South Birmingham is seeking a committed and engaging Science Teacher to teach small classes of students who have faced barriers to mainstream education. This is an excellent opportunity for a Science Teacher who enjoys working in a supportive, relationship-led environment where teaching can be truly impactful.
The school is led by an outstanding Headteacher and benefits from a highly supportive staff team who work collaboratively to ensure students feel safe, valued, and motivated to learn. Classes are small, well supported, and allow you to focus on re-engaging learners and building confidence through science.
Job Role:
- Teaching Science to small classes of secondary-aged students
- Planning and delivering engaging, accessible science lessons
- Adapting teaching to meet a range of learning and SEMH needs
- Managing behaviour calmly and consistently within clear structures
- Working closely with teaching assistants and pastoral staff
- Supporting students to develop confidence and interest in science
- Tracking progress and celebrating achievement
-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or relevant teaching qualification
- Strong subject knowledge in Science
- Experience teaching students with additional needs or in alternative provision (desirable
- Excellent classroom management skills
- A patient, resilient and flexible approach
